Abstract

PROBLEM TO BE SOLVED: To solve a problem of a component damage or drying fault when drying the component after cleaning. SOLUTION: A vacuum head for rotating by contacting or approaching the bottom of a cage filled with the component after cleaning is provided. A suction pipe having a suction slit formed along its axis is extended along a radial line of the bottom or an outer peripheral edge of a side bottom of the cage. Then, the cage is rotated to dry the component.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S An embodiment of a dryer for a component after cleaning will be described with reference to FIGS. As shown in FIG. 1, a cage 2 into which components P such as screws after cleaning are formed is made of a mesh or the like, has water permeability, and has a flange 3 on the periphery of the opening. The drying device has a vacuum head 4 that rotates in contact with or close to the bottom of the basket 2. The vacuum head 4 has a suction slit 5 extending along the diameter line of the bottom surface of the car 2. The vacuum head 4 is formed by a suction pipe 4 ', the suction slit 5 is formed along the axis of the suction pipe 4', and the suction pipe 4 'is extended on the diameter line of the bottom of the car, 2 is driven so as to rotate horizontally in proximity to or in contact with the bottom surface. As shown in FIG. 2, the vacuum head 4 is installed in the housing 1. A top plate 6 is provided horizontally below the upper opening 7 of the housing 1 so as to partition the inside of the housing 1, an opening 7 is provided in the center of the top plate 6, and the car 2 containing the components is dropped into the opening 7. The flange 3 of the car 2 is supported on the periphery of the opening, and the entire car 2 is suspended. In the above case, the top plate 6 forms the flange 3. An intake pipe 9 serving also as a rotating shaft 8 is connected to a central portion of a pipe forming the vacuum head 4, and further provided on a rotor 10 provided on the intake pipe 9 and a drive shaft 12 of a motor 11 installed in a housing. The transmission 13 is hung between the rotors 10 'and the intake pipe 9 and the suction pipe 4' are integrally rotated by driving a motor. The rotating shaft 8 and the intake pipe 9 are connected to the car 2
It is installed so that it may have an axis on the axis of. Further, the lower end of the intake pipe 9 is supported by the rotary bearing 14, one end of an intake pipe 9 'communicating with the bearing / intake pipe 9 is connected via the bearing 14, and the other end of the intake pipe 9' is A connection port 16 for connecting the suction hose 15 of the industrial cleaner 19 to the protrusion is formed at the protrusion. The housing 1 is located immediately below the vacuum head 4.
A waterproof plate 17 for partitioning the inside is provided horizontally, and receives water droplets dropped from the car so that the water droplets do not hit the motor 11 or the bearing 14. A drain cock 18 for discharging moisture received by the waterproof plate 17 to the outside is provided on an outer surface of the housing 1. The intake pipe 9 is driven by the drive of the motor 11.
And the suction pipe 4 'and the axis of the car 2 are rotated about the axis, and the suction force by the suction slit 5 is applied to the bottom surface of the car 2 and the parts P in the car 2, thereby synergizing with the gravity drop action of water droplets dripping from the parts. Then, while positively inducing this dropping action, it can be suctioned and collected well. Therefore, drying without spots can be performed.

According to the present invention, it is possible to dry a component in a short time without causing component damage or poor drying when drying the component after cleaning.
